Transaction 8c569cba1b42fd19502b020dd90680e993ca444103ccde40c1dbd98bc750c397
1 Input
2 Outputs
- 8c569cba1b42fd19502b020dd90680e993ca444103ccde40c1dbd98bc750c397:0
- 8c569cba1b42fd19502b020dd90680e993ca444103ccde40c1dbd98bc750c397:1
value 12818954
address 1Hbh3uWxNQMy3m9yUEThdDysqoY8AdbN5t
value 602270
address 1CBKczQXcag4HYhDJghpTvV76aoDfGwtsF